Smart electric tugs operate on battery power, offering significant advantages over fuel-based alternatives. Not only do they boast a lower carbon footprint, but they also significantly reduce operational costs. The absence of fuel requirements slashes expenses, and companies typically observe a return on investment in just under six months. The noise reduction is another subtle but crucial benefit, as these machines operate at less than 70 decibels, significantly quieter than the average 85-decibel noise level of conventional machinery. This reduced noise pollution contributes to a safer and more comfortable working environment, which can lead to higher employee satisfaction and retention.

The design and specifications of these tugs contribute to their functionality. Most models can handle loads up to three tons, featuring dimensions compact enough to navigate narrow aisles with ease. They often move at speeds of three to six kilometers per hour, offering a brisk pace that matches the urgency of high-demand environments but allows for precision in movement. It’s intriguing to note how the design of these machines incorporates ergonomic considerations, ensuring that operators maintain good posture and avoid strain.

Questions inevitably arise about maintenance and longevity, but smart electric tugs have impressive upkeep demands. The robust design ensures a lifespan extending beyond eight years with regular maintenance, which is minimal due to efficient use of brushless motors and advanced software diagnostics that preemptively alert operators to potential issues. The cost of maintaining these machines is significantly lower compared to traditional equipment, thanks to fewer moving parts and no need for regular oil changes or fuel system checks.
